Mensch vor KI
Macht auch mehr Sinn so ![]()
Beiträge von fink85
-
-
?
Kann ich so absetzen ab Mac Terminal und funktioniert
-
Tja, es geht nicht hier und geht leider auch nicht dort, aber warum das so ist, bleibt leider im Dunkeln.
Du hast einen curl-Befehl, mit dem es geht. Damit sind deine Wünsche also grundsätzlich erfüllt. Jetzt geht es nur noch darum, entweder den kompletten curl-Befehl aus der Homebridge heraus aufzurufen (mit irgendeinem homebridge-cmd*-Plugin) oder alternativ nur die URL zu posten (mit irgendeinem homebridge-http*-Plugin). Beide Möglichkeiten enthalten eine kleine Stolperei, nämlich die Anführungszeichen. Die müssten maskiert werden.
Um zu sehen, ob du den Befehl oder die URL richtig in deine Homebridge-Konfiguration eingebaut hast, müsste man den JSON-Code der Homebridge-Einstellungen sehen, aber den hast du bislang erfolgreich mit es geht nicht verborgen.
Hallo. Danke für den Tipp. Gemäss ChatGPT ist dieser aber korrekt maskiert bzw. er gibt mir genau dies aus:
curl -X POST 'http://IP_ADDRESS/cgi-bin/api.cgi?user=admin&password=PASSWORD' -d '[{"cmd":"AudioAlarmPlay","action": 0, "param": {"alarm_mode": "manul", "manual_switch": 1, "times": 2, "channel": 0}}]'
-
Hallo Zusammen
Ich habe das Samsung Tizen Plugin installiert und bekomme es irgendwie nicht zum laufen. Gemäss Anleitung (https://tavicu.github.io/homeb…n/pairing-the-device.html) steht, dass der Frame Fernseher nach dem Neustart der Homebridge nach einer Berechtigung fragt. Dies hatte ich bereits, als ich mein iPhone verbunden habe, grundsätzlich geht es also. Ich bekomme, egal wie oft ich HomeBridge oder den Fernseher neu starte, diese "Allow" Frage nicht.
Hat hier jemand eine Idee oder das selbe Phänomen auch schon gehabt?
Gruss, Stefan
JSON:
{
"name": "Frame TV",
"ip": "192.168.1.10",
"mac": "xx:xx:xx:xx:xx:xx",
"options": [
"Frame.RealPowerMode",
"Frame.ArtSwitch.Disable",
"Frame.PowerSwitch.Disable"
],
"switches": [
{
"name": "Art Mode",
"command": "KEY_POWER"
}
],
"platform": "SamsungTizen",
"_bridge": {
"username": "0E:3A:EC:7C:4C:83",
"port": 57034
}
}Hallo Zusammen
Ich konnte nun meinen Samsung TV hinzufügen (habe diesen zurück gesetzt, danach war das "Pairing" möglich). Entsprechend sehe ich nun die Schalter in Homebrigde. Leider bekomme ich diese aber nicht in mein "Apple Home". Habe die Bridge x-fach entfernt deinstalliert und neu hinzugefügt, keine Chance. Die Bridge ist zu sehen, aber ohne Geräte. Wie erwähnt kann ich den Fernseher inkl. Art Mode aber aus Homebridge unter "Geräte" steuern (an, aus, Art Mode, Volume). Hat hier jemand eine Idee?
Genutztes PlugIn --> https://tavicu.github.io/homebridge-samsung-tizen/
Gruss, Stefan
{
"devices": [
{
"api_key": "xxx",
"device_id": "xxx",
"name": "SamsungTV",
"ip": "192.168.1.xx",
"mac": "xx",
"inputs": [
{
"type": "app"
}
]
}
],
"platform": "SamsungTizen",
"_bridge": {
"username": "0E:F8:D7:42:2A:24",
"port": 38195
}
} -
Das hatte ich bereits mal versucht, geht damit leider nicht

Das hatte ich bereits mal versucht, geht damit leider nicht

Korrektur, es geht tatsächlich. Einmal LED ansteuern und einmal die Sirene. Einzig was auf der Kamera freigegeben werden muss ist "HTTP" und nicht nur "HTTPS"
-
Also die Befehle hätte ich nun alle, auch das mit der Sirene müsste so gehen:
curl -X POST 'http://IP_ADDRESS/cgi-bin/api.cgi?user=admin&password=PASSWORD' -d '[{"cmd":"AudioAlarmPlay","action": 0, "param": {"alarm_mode": "manul", "manual_switch": 1, "times": 2, "channel": 0}}]'
Ich habe nun im MultiSwitcheroo auch einen Schalter angelegt und in "Home" hinzugefügt, aber funktioniert leider nicht. Wenn ich die Befehle über das Terminal vom Mac absetze, geht alles wunderbar, aber nicht im HTTP Switch. -
Alles anzeigen
In der Regel läuft es ja so ab, damit ein Homebridge Plugin zu Stande kommt:
- Jemand hat ein konkretes Problem und braucht dafür eine Lösung
- Derjenige versteht gleichzeitig was von programmieren oder will es sich dafür aneignen
Fehlt eines davon, dann schaut man leider erstmal in die Röhre und ist meist besser beraten die Idee zu verwerfen bzw. auf alternative Geräte (und dafür bereits existierende Plugins mit entsprechenden Funktionen) umzusteigen.
In der Reolink Community wurde schon nach was ähnlichem gefragt:
https://community.reolink.com/…ests-to-trigger-the-light
Auch hier bei Reddit fragte bereits jemand vor ca. einem Jahr nach einer ähnlichen Lösung um Sirene und Flutlicht seiner Reolink separat in Homebridge zu steuern:
https://www.reddit.com/r/homeb…tion_for_best_plugin_for/
Eine Lösung wurde vom User "Teleguido" erwähnt. Die entsprechende Konfiguration die derjenige für das HTTP Switch Plugin verwendet findet sich im Homebridge Discord Channel:
Code
Alles anzeigen{ "accessory": "HTTP-SWITCH", "name": "HTTP-SWITCH", "switchType": "stateful", "multipleUrlExecutionStrategy": "series", "debug": "true", "onUrl": { "url": "http://x.x.x.x/api.cgi?cmd=SetWhiteLed&user=USER&password=PASS, "method": "POST", "body": [ { "cmd": "SetWhiteLed", "param": { "WhiteLed": { "state": 1, "channel": 0, "bright": 100 } } } ] }, "offUrl": { "url": "http://x.x.x.x/api.cgi?cmd=SetWhiteLed&user=USER&password=PASS”, "method": "POST", "body": [ { "cmd": "SetWhiteLed", "param": { "WhiteLed": { "channel": 0, "state": 0 } } } ] }, "statusUrl": { "url": "http://x.x.x.x/api.cgi?cmd=GetWhiteLed&user=USER&password=PASS”, "method": "POST", "body": [ { "cmd": "GetWhiteLed", "action": 0, "param": { "channel": 0 } } ] }, "statusPattern": "\n "state" : 1,\n" }hier wird mit den Befehlen für "getWhiteLed" und "setWhiteLed" gearbeitet. Weitere informationen dazu in der bereits oben verlinkten Reolink User API Doku.
Und hier gibt es eine 2,5 Jahre alte Diskussion darüber wie man die Sirene eine Reolink Kamera ansteuern kann (Über die Befehle "getAudioAlarm" und "AudioAlarmPlay")
https://github.com/fwestenberg/reolink_dev/discussions/293
Fleißarbeit ist es nun entsprechend zu googlen (auf englisch), sich mit dem Homebridge HTTP Switch Plugin und der Reolink API Doku auseinanderzusetzen. Das Beispiel mit dem Flutlicht (falls entsprechende Kamera vorhanden) mal testen, falls erfolgreich dann nach dem gleichen Schema die Sirene nachbauen mithilfe der Informationen aus der Github Seite.
Ich besitze leider weder Reolink Kameras noch das HTTP Switch Plugin. Das ist erstmal alles was ich hier nach 5 Min. googlen und querlesen beitragen kann.
Vielen Dank für die Ausführungen. Ich habe inzwischen auch nochmals etwas gesucht und in einem Github Forumseintrag folgendes gefunden:
curl -X POST 'http://192.168.1.20/cgi-bin/api.cgi?user=admin&password=test123' -d '[{"cmd": "SetWhiteLed", "param": { "WhiteLed": {"bright" : 100, "channel": 0, "mode": 1, "state": 1}}}]'
Das habe ich nun im Terminal auf meinem Mac abgesetzt und das hat funktioniert, das LED lässt sich einschalten und auch wieder ausschalten:
curl -X POST 'http://192.168.1.20/cgi-bin/api.cgi?user=admin&password=test123' -d '[{"cmd": "SetWhiteLed", "param": { "WhiteLed": {"bright" : 100, "channel": 0, "mode": 3, "state": 0}}}]'
Ob ich dies nun mittels HTTP Switch umsetzen kann muss ich nun schauen.
-
Das ist eine Webadresse. Was hast du damit gemacht?
Als Test im Browser abgesetzt, kam dann entsprechend auch was zurück, aber leider "error" (aber von Reolink, nicht vom Browser).
-
Hallo Patrick. Gute Idee, hab mir das Ganze nun auch bisschen angeschaut. Aber ohne wenigstens grundlegende Kenntnisse bei Programmiersprachen, erscheint mir dies als eine eher unlösbar Aufgabe. Das Plugin "MultiSwitcheroo" sieht relativ einfach aus, sogar mit GUI. Aber ohne zu wissen, was man eingeben muss, eher schwierig. Ich habe dann anhand vom PDF gemäss Reolink mal folgendes versucht (um testweise das LED zu aktivieren), aber ganz so einfach ist es leider nicht:
https://192.168.1.20/api.cgi?cmd=SetWhiteLed&user=admin&password=test123
Somit wird dies wohl schwierig werden und ich bin über weitere Tipps nach wie vor dankbar.
Gruss, Stefan
-
Hallo Zusammen
Ich habe Reolink Kameras im Einsatz. Weiss jemand ob es ein Plugin gibt, mit welchem man die integrierte Sirene der Kamera einzeln ansteuern kann bzw. als einzelnes Gerät in Apple Home (über Homebridge) kriegt? Die Idee ist, dass ich eine Automation erstellen kann, dass wenn ein Sensor etwas erkennt er die Sirene der Reolink Kamera auslösen kann.
Danke für eure Tipps & Gruss
Stefan
-
Hallo. Ich habe die Heiman Sirene nun erhalten und leider ist es nicht so, dass diese an bleibt bis man sie wieder deaktiviert. Sowohl bei manueller Betätigung wie auch ausgelöst in einer Automation, geht diese nach 1Sec wieder aus. Da ich diese über Conbee eingebunden habe und keine Bridge bzw. Gateway von Heiman habe frage ich mich nun, wo ich diesen Wert verändern kann?
Gruss, Stefan
Durch einen Tipp in einem anderen Beitrag --> geht über die Eve App, da kann man den Standardwert einstellen.
-
Probiere es in der Eve-App.
Hat funktioniert, genial, vielen herzlichen Dank

-
Hallo Zusammen
Ich nutze den ConBee III und habe so die "Heiman Sirene" eingebunden (https://dresden-elektronik.git…iman/hs2wd-e_smart_siren/). Die Sirene ist über das deCONZ PlugIn in meiner Homebridge unter "Geräte" sichtbar und somit auch in Apple Home. Ich kann diese über Apple Home auch ansteuern, jedoch heult diese nur gerade 1 Sekunde, danach stellt sie wieder aus. Wenn ich unter "Geräte" auf die Sirene klicke sehe ich, dass es dort einen Wert "Set Duration" gibt, welcher auf "0" ist (siehe Bild im Anhang). Ebenfalls habe ich auf der Heiman Seite gelesen, dass man mit deren Bridge über eine App einstellen kann, wie lange die Sirene laufen soll (zwischen 1-240 Sekunden). Scheinbar ist der Wert Standardmässig auf einer Sekunde.
Kann mir jemand sagen, wie ich in das Config-File komme um diesen Wert zu erhöhen? Oder wie kann man Änderungen an Geräten vornehmen, welche über deCONZ eingebunden wurden?
Danke & Gruss
Stefan
-
Bis Du Sie wieder ausschaltest (ist wie eine Zigbee-Lampe, die geht auch nicht von alleine aus).
Hallo. Ich habe die Heiman Sirene nun erhalten und leider ist es nicht so, dass diese an bleibt bis man sie wieder deaktiviert. Sowohl bei manueller Betätigung wie auch ausgelöst in einer Automation, geht diese nach 1Sec wieder aus. Da ich diese über Conbee eingebunden habe und keine Bridge bzw. Gateway von Heiman habe frage ich mich nun, wo ich diesen Wert verändern kann?
Gruss, Stefan
-
Ein Mikroschalter unter einem Brett. Wenn man draufsteigt, wird der Schalter betätigt und der Kontakt eines Fenstersensors geschlossen.
Walta
Gute Idee. Hast du Empfehlungen für einen solchen Schalter?
-
Zwei Fragen dazu:
1. Gibt's da Strom, oder muss es Batteriebetrieb sein?
2. Ist die Richtungserkennung wichtig, oder nehmen wir das nur an, weil du "wenn man hochgeht" geschrieben hast?
Hallo
Kein Strom oder nur sehr mühsam zum herziehen. Richtungswechsel benötige ich nicht, für meinen Use Case nicht relevant.
Gruss, Stefan
-
Eine Lichtschranke wäre noch eine Möglichkeit als Auslöser.
Gibt verschiedene Beiträge dazu hier im Forum.
Lichtschranke ist eine gute Idee ja. Habe mal bisschen gesucht, gibt einige Beiträge, aber ich finde nicht so wirklich eine Produktempfehlung. Ich habe den "Conbee III" Stick im Einsatz, somit müsste die Lichtschranke dort auf der Kompatibilitätsliste sein. Empfehlungen?
Grüsse (ebenfalls aus der Schweiz
) -
Hallo Zusammen
Ich bin auf der Suche nach Ideen für eine Automatisierung. Und zwar haben wir im Aussenbereich eine Wendeltreppe, wo ich erkennen möchte, wenn eine Person dort hochkommt. Die Wendeltreppe "wackelt" leicht wenn man hochgeht, daher war die erste Idee mit einem Vibrationssensor von Aqara. Leider ist die Erschütterung aber zu gering, dieser löst nicht aus (nur wenn man drauf rumspringt). Dann war die Idee mit einem PIR Sensor von Aqara, aber dort erwarte ich eine zu grosse Fehlerquelle (starker Regen, Schnee, Katzen etc.). Habt ihr Ideen, wie man dies noch umsetzen könnte?
Danke & Gruss
Stefan
-
Falls jemand Erfahrung hat mit dieser Sirene würde ich mich über Feedback freuen. Allgemein zum Gerät und auch zur Einbindung über deconz / Phoscon.
Immax NEO Smart Sirene Zigbee 3.0
Immax NEO Smart Sirene Zigbee 3.0Smart Wireless Outdoor Siren Immax NEO Sicherheitssystem, TUYA, Kommunikation über das Protokoll ZigBee 3.0, Stromversorgung aus dem Netzwerk oder eingebauter…www.immaxneo.deGruss, Stefan
-
Vielen Dank, da findet man einiges, sogar 2-3 Aussensirenen. Hoffen wir, dass diese dann auch funktionieren
